Side-by-Side Comparison

Feature atom atop
Definition The smallest possible amount of matter which still retains its identity as a chemical element, now known to consist of a nucleus surrounded by electrons. On the top of.

atom and atop form a confusable pair in the English index, two distinct headwords that are easily confused because they look alike, sound alike, or both. They differ by a single letter - m in “atom” becomes p in “atop” - close enough that the eye skips over the difference, far enough that meaning fully diverges. Our composite confusion score for this pair is 23181, derived from the frequency rank of both members and their visual similarity.

atom is recorded at frequency rank #10,813, classified as anoun, pronounced /ˈætəm/. atop is at rank #12,368, tagged as aprep, pronounced /əˈtɒp/.
